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

ZC702 board community support #17

Closed
vmayoral opened this issue Jan 24, 2022 · 3 comments
Closed

ZC702 board community support #17

vmayoral opened this issue Jan 24, 2022 · 3 comments

Comments

@vmayoral
Copy link
Member

vmayoral commented Jan 24, 2022

Originally posted by @soufien-gdaim in #1 (comment)

Hi all,
I have the same error when I tried the Emulation SW, a

nd I didn't understood how can I solve this error even after I read your comments. so can you please tell me how can I solve this error. To built this project I use Vitis 2020.2, petalinux 2020.2 with zc702 card (zynq7000).
With another project (Zybo7, I download the a prebuilt project), I didn't have problems, I can do Emulation sw, Emulation hw and hardware without any problems.
Attached are the Vitis capture
Capture
.

@vmayoral
Copy link
Member Author

@soufien-gdaim can you elaborate more on your effort? can you describe what you've done so far? have you created an acceleration_firmware_zc702 ROS 2 package that provides the firmware artifacts for cross-compilation? (see REP-2008 PR for more details)

It sounds like you're trying to use the hardware acceleration extensions of ROS 2 from within the Vitis IDE, which is not enabled. Everything's CLI-based. Future extensions might extend things for GUI integration but there's no planned work to do this in the short term that I know.

@vmayoral vmayoral changed the title PORT: zc702 board community support ZC702 board community support Jan 24, 2022
@vmayoral
Copy link
Member Author

vmayoral commented Jan 25, 2022

Thanks for sharing @soufien-gdaim, to quickly check, do you intent do use ROS 2 in your project? That's the main purpose of this community, to enable ROS 2 hardware acceleration. Please clarify this and if so, are you willing to invest the time to create a community port for your board (acceleration_firmware_zc702)?

I noticed that in : #1 : pimartos have the same error but with another board, but I didn't understood how he solve his problem.

From your description, I believe the issue is different though. You're currently asking for help to get the hw_emu and sw_emu targets, so that eventually you can create accelerators for the hw target, correct? For that, you should turn to the sales contact of your board vendor (Xilinx) and ask for technical support to enable those Vitis build targets. I'm not the right person to comment on this but I'd encourage you to bring this up to the Xilinx forums, as most support engineers are active there.

Provided you intent to contribute with a "ZC702 board community support", you should be able to build your PetaLinux project successfully with at least the hw Vitis build target. Once you have that, I'd encourage you to check the community guidelines for adding a new board.

@vmayoral
Copy link
Member Author

No progress in here. Closing.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Development

No branches or pull requests

1 participant